"I can't believe this is still here, after all this time," Snowstar said as she examined the large dungeon room. The stone pillars barely held up the walls and water dripped from small stalactites above them. Talonprints lined the floors, and the of smell burning scales and smoke drifted silently throughout the entire room.

"Yeah, it's strange," Dusk replied, "Like fate lead us here, or something."

"Fate doesn't exist," Leopard mumbled.

Gila sniffed the air, "Smells like fate."

"I don't think fate has a smell," replied Leopard, obviously in a bad mood. Well, Leopard seemed to always be in a bad mood, in Dusk's opinion.

"Do you hear that?", Seabreeze whispered as the group examined the dungeon, "It sounds like.. breathing?"

"Hey, there's a dragon over here!", Destiny called from across the room.

Gila was chanting quietly, "Fate, fate, fate, fate, fate."

A dark purple silkwing-nightwing with bright orange-yellow, almost see-through wings, was curled into the corner of a small cell. They looked like they hadn't eaten in multiple days.

"Who are you?", Mist asked the hybrid.

Dusk watched Leopard's eyes widen. She took a small step forward before freezing in place.

"Dad?"
